And in that day His feet will stand on the Mount of Olives (Zechariah 14:4 NKJV).
Do you confidently live knowing Jesus will return?
Zechariah 14 describes Jesus’ Second Coming and judgment upon His enemies at the end of the Tribulation. Jude also boldly predicts this event: “Behold, the Lord comes with ten thousands of His saints, to execute judgment on all” (Jude 14–15 NKJV). Our Lord’s Second Coming will not only be to thwart His enemies but also to establish His kingdom.
Subsequent to these events, Revelation 21 paints a picture of eternity: no more tears, death, or pain as God dwells with His people. Do you long for that day? Let the hope of eternity strengthen your faith and shape your priorities.
Living with heaven in view helps us navigate today’s trials with joy and purpose. Reflect on how the promise of eternity changes your perspective. Share that hope with someone today.
Employment Point: Live confidently knowing Jesus will return and fulfill all Scripture.
About this Plan

Devotions on F.I.R.E. journeys through the Bible in one year. Each day includes a devotion based on Dr. Burge’s F.I.R.E. method of Bible Study. F.I.R.E. stands for Familiarity, Interpretation, Relationship, and Employment. The F.I.R.E. method and the daily devotions help readers remember and apply what they read as they fuel the fire in their hearts for God’s Word—adapted from the book Devotions on F.I.R.E. Year Two, by Dr. Ken J. Burge, Sr.
